关于JavaScript编码规范

2012-10-08 16:11:39 +08:00
 nocoo
gjslint里面,要求JavaScript代码每行最多到80个字符。
逻辑复杂一点的话,嵌套一多,80个字符实在捉襟见肘,大家怎么看这个问题呢?
3741 次点击
所在节点    JavaScript
7 条回复
lowkey
2012-10-08 16:28:01 +08:00
那写成160个字符也无妨。现在的显示器基本都宽屏了。
rrrrutdk
2012-10-08 16:35:53 +08:00
80字应该足以。如果超出,那一般是因为使用js生成html代码或者使用了较长的url。
gislord
2012-10-08 16:51:16 +08:00
我觉得书写代码的时候,不只是js,别的c++、java之类也最好保持80字符。这样可以保证阅读代码时都不会需要去滑滑块。。毕竟很多人还在用笔记本写代码。。对于20多寸的宽屏,很多人喜欢开多个窗口,这样其实你的代码窗口也就占了宽屏一半甚至更小的空间而已。。
hzlzh
2012-10-08 16:57:44 +08:00
打开自动换行,或者双屏投射到大显示器上。宗旨是绝不频繁横滚水平条
haohaolee
2012-10-08 19:21:19 +08:00
初学JavaScript,觉得真是不好控制啊,那些嵌套的匿名函数写多了,就撑到80个字符以外了
bombless
2012-10-09 09:40:23 +08:00
写代码都是80个字符……
不知道C/C++/Java/JavaScript之类的都忽略多余的空白吗?没见过匹配的括号在不同行的C/C++/Java代码?
dingstyle
2012-10-09 14:03:35 +08:00
设置缩进长度为2个空格可以有效解决嵌套后的长度问题

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/49470

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X